In his junior season in 1986, Rick
Bayless became Iowa’s starting running back when Kevin Harmon was lost to injury. Bayless became the third player in Iowa history to rush for over 1,000 yards in a season and the fourth Hawkeye to lead the team in rushing and receiving in the same year. He was
312:. Bayless was named all-Big Ten and honorable mention All-American in 1986. He was also named Iowa’s one and only team MVP in 1986; it is the last occasion in which the annual award was not shared by multiple players.
